Job Purpose: Manage, evaluate and monitor dnata Travel's agreements and contracts both locally and regionally for new and existing customers, suppliers and business partners. This includes all products/services provided to customers, joint venture, franchise and management operations as well as merger and acquisition projects. Manage relationships with internal departments, department heads in Dubai and operations in GCC, Afghanistan and India to ensure operational, commercial, financial and legal requirements are defined in the interest of the Group and stakeholders Job Accountabilities - Evaluate and negotiate all agreement drafts, reviewing implications, commitments and advising the department heads on terms to be negotiated, in order to mitigate any potential risks that the business may be exposed to by entering into the relationship contemplated through such agreements. - Manage, analyse and monitor all agreements with customers, joint venture partners, principals (both air and non-air GSA relationships), third party service providers, internal departments as well as prospective acquisition targets. This includes participation in direct negotiations, along with the relevant department heads and co-ordination with all parties involved in the preparation of the contract and ensuring all contracts are prepared within the required deadline. - Managing all contractual issues/queries/communications/amendments with responsibility for timely response incorporating input/buy-in from relevant parties. - Act as contractual 'middleman? between the business and group legal to ensure timely review and approval/reconciliation of contract variations of different business models contemplating in each agreement. (Joint Venture, Franchise, GSA, Greenfield, Acquisition etc.) - Provide concise information, guidance and recommendations of various agreements to the Executive Team which is critical in formulating the most appropriate recourse in case of anomalies/issues/disputes/claims and identify all related implications by liaising closely with Group Legal and Dubai Government Legal Affairs Department where necessary. - Safeguard that all agreements presented for signature, are accurate in terms of the final version that has been agreed by dnata Travel. - Ensure that liabilities and commitments in contracts are highlighted to the concerned department heads and other delivery function managers prior to agreement signature. - Ensure signed contracts are communicated to all relevant parties to provide contract visibility and awareness, providing interpretation to the business to support implementation as required. - Define, establish and maintain a database of contractual records and documentation such as receipt and control of all contracts, correspondence, customer contact information, contractual changes, status reports, signature of contract and any other documents required for the project. This will include RFPs, Memorandums of Understanding (MOU), Non-Disclosure Agreements (NDA), Letters of Intent (LOI) and Agreements. This will enable verification of terms and conditions of contracts to avoid duplication and protect from breach of our obligations or financial claims for damages. - Responsible for ensuring contract extension and renewals are conducted in a timely manner and contract expiry dates brought to the notice of concerned department heads. This includes ensuring adherence to terms initially agreed or negotiated within agreed financial, commercial and legal parameters. - Define and manage the process of creating and updating standard contract templates. To ensure that such defined processes are complied with across the various departments of dnata Travel as well as vis-a-vis all other contributors such as Finance, Insurance, Tax and Group Legal. This includes quality assurance to ensure that product and service related requirements defined by the various business and regional heads are incorporated fully into Request for Proposal, compliance documents and agreements and encompass both deliverables and service levels. - Monitor competitor terms and customer satisfaction with dnata Travels terms and conditions and contracting practices and recommend changes as required. This will minimize risk, maximise revenue streams and establish good working practices.
Qualifications & Experience: Qualifications - Commercial/Sales/Contract Negotiation : 8+ Years - Degree or Honours: (12+3 or equivalent) Knowledge/skills: - Experience in commercial and contract negotiations, preferably with financial management or legal background. - Knowledge of the various aspects of the travel industry operation is essential. - Knowledge of the various business models such as joint venture, franchise, management and acquisitions is essential. - Knowledge of general sales agency (GSA), Share purchase and new company formation contracts is preferable.
